Bonuses: What the Fine Print Actually Says
Welcome offers at these casinos tend to be larger than UK equivalents, but the conditions matter more than the headline number. Before you click “claim,” check these terms – because they vary wildly between operators:
| Term | What to Look For |
|---|---|
| Wagering requirements | Anything above 40x starts eating into real value |
| Maximum withdrawal limit | Some caps are as low as your deposit amount |
| Eligible games | Many slots contribute only 20-50% toward wagering |
| Minimum deposit | Typically £10-£20 for the welcome bonus |
No deposit bonuses also exist at some new casinos, though they usually come with even stricter withdrawal limits and higher wagering. They’re fun to test a site, less useful for building real winnings.
How to Pick a Safe One (And Not Just Any New Site)
New doesn’t mean reckless. Many international casinos are properly licensed by Curacao, Malta, or other regulators, and they implement voluntary responsible gambling tools like deposit limits, session timers, and self-exclusion. But the quality varies. Here’s a practical checklist before you register:
- Verify the casino’s licence is active – check the regulator’s official registry.
- Test live chat support with a specific question (like withdrawal times).
- Confirm your preferred payment method is accepted for both deposit and withdrawal.
- Read the bonus terms for that specific casino – not just the headline offer.
- Check whether responsible gambling tools are available before you need them.
The most important factor remains choosing a licensed operator with a clear track record, even if that track record is only a year or two long. Don’t let a shiny welcome offer blind you to the basics: security, fair games, and responsive customer support.
